One of the joys of being a moderator of the Washington Area Bicycling Forums is an email in my inbox for every single post. I don’t often reply because of the numbers of posts in a given day but I am listening. When serious advocacy issues arise, they are brought up in staff meetings or meetings with the Executive Director. We are trying hard to communicate the big advocacy issues and the progress being made on them. However, there are definitely challenges with the ever-changing status on certain issues or the discretion / privacy requested by officials as we work with them on large initiatives. That being said, I would be interested in hearing your feedback about how WABA is doing. We are hosting a Regional Call to Action Summit on November 3rd in Arlington — Please come!
As part of the summit, we will be hosting local stakeholder meetings in the six jurisdictions we represent. Please come and help shape advocacy goals for the next five years. If you can’t make it, submit your feedback via email at advocacy@waba.org.

ParticipantAre the meetings going to be region specific? I ride through Arlington quite a bit even though I live in Fairfax county. Just curious as to whether different challenges and opportunities will be addressed according to location.
August 25, 2011 at 7:14 pm #929614gregbilling
ParticipantGreat question! At each local meeting we’ll be discussion two things: 1) What are the local advocacy priorities? 2) What are the regional advocacy priorities?
So, Arlington issues will be discussed at the Arlington meeting. However, there will probably be discussion of how Arlington interfaces with DC, Fairfax and Alexandria at those local meetings. There are lots of moving parts with a lot input from advocacy/advisory groups, community members, business owners, advocates, WABA members, etc. that will go into putting a regional advocacy priority plan together. We want to make sure everyone gets a chance to be heard!
